MSPM0-SDK — MSPM0 Software Development Kit (SDK)
The MSPM0 SDK provides the ultimate collection of software, tools and documentation to accelerate the development of applications for the MSPM0 MCU platform under a single software package.
One 16-bit advanced timer with deadband and the timer frequency up to 64Mhz
One 16-bit general purpose timer with 4 capture/compares
One SPI module supporting up to 16Mbps
(1)QFN packages have wettable flanks.
MSPM0C1105/6 microcontrollers (MCUs) are part of MSPs highly integrated, ultra-low-power 32-bit MSPM0 MCU family based on the Arm Cortex-M0+ 32-bit core platform, operating at up to 32MHz frequency. These cost-optimized MCUs offer high-performance analog peripheral integration, support extended temperature ranges from -40°C to 125°C, and operate with supply voltages from 1.62V to 3.6V.
The MSPM0C1105/6 devices provide up to 64KB embedded flash program memory with 8KB SRAM. These MCUs incorporate a high-speed on-chip oscillator with an accuracy from -2.1% to +1.6%, eliminating the need for an external crystal. Additional features include a 3-channel DMA, CRC-16 accelerator, and a variety of high-performance analog peripherals such as one 12-bit 1.6 Msps ADC with VDD as the voltage reference, a comparator with 8-bit reference DAC and an on-chip temperature sensor. These devices also offer intelligent digital peripherals such as one 16-bit advanced timer with deadband and timer frequency up to 64MHz, four 16-bit general purpose timer, one windowed watchdog timer, and a variety of communication peripherals including three UART, one SPI, and two I2C. These communication peripherals offer protocol support for LIN, IrDA, DALI, Manchester, smart card, SMBus, and PMBus.
The TI MSPM0 family of low-power MCUs consists of devices with varying degrees of analog and digital integration allowing for customers to find the MCU that meets the projects needs. The MSPM0 MCU platform combines the Arm Cortex-M0+ platform with a holistic ultra-low-power system architecture, allowing system designers to increase performance while reducing energy consumption.
MSPM0C1105/6 MCUs are supported by an extensive hardware and software ecosystem with reference designs and code examples to get the design started quickly. Development kits include a LaunchPad available for purchase. TI also provides a free MSP Software Development Kit (SDK), which is available as a component of Code Composer Studio™ IDE desktop and cloud version within the TI Resource Explorer. MSPM0 MCUs are also supported by extensive online collateral, training with MSP Academy, and online support through the TI E2E™ support forums.
For complete module descriptions, see the MSPM0 C-Series Microcontrollers Technical Reference Manual.
类型 | 标题 | 下载最新的英语版本 | 日期 | |||
---|---|---|---|---|---|---|
* | 数据表 | MSPM0C1105-Q1, MSPM0C1106-Q1 Automotive Mixed-Signal Microcontrollers 数据表 | PDF | HTML | 2024年 7月 18日 | ||
* | 用户指南 | MSPM0 C-Series Microcontrollers Technical Reference Manual (Rev. C) | 2025年 7月 28日 | |||
产品概述 | MSPM0C1105 and MSPM0C1106: Cost-Optimized 32MHz Arm Cortex-M0+ MCU | PDF | HTML | 2025年 8月 1日 | |||
用户指南 | MSPM0 MCU 开发指南 (Rev. F) | PDF | HTML | 英语版 (Rev.F) | PDF | HTML | 2025年 7月 3日 | |
应用手册 | MSPM0 的 EMC 提升指南 | PDF | HTML | 英语版 | PDF | HTML | 2025年 5月 5日 | |
系统设计 | 使用闪存(A 型)仿真 EEPROM | PDF | HTML | 最新英语版本 (Rev.A) | PDF | HTML | 2025年 2月 13日 | |
系统设计 | 带闪存的仿真 EEPROM(B 型) | PDF | HTML | 最新英语版本 (Rev.A) | PDF | HTML | 2025年 2月 13日 | |
系统设计 | Emulate EEPROM With FLASH (Type B) (Rev. A) | PDF | HTML | 2025年 2月 6日 | |||
系统设计 | Emulate EEPROM with FLASH (Type A) (Rev. A) | PDF | HTML | 2025年 2月 6日 | |||
应用手册 | MSPM0 硬件编程和调试程序指南 | PDF | HTML | 英语版 | PDF | HTML | 2024年 12月 5日 | |
应用手册 | MSPM0 ADC 噪声分析和应用 | PDF | HTML | 英语版 | PDF | HTML | 2024年 10月 28日 | |
应用手册 | MSPM0 低功耗优化指南 | PDF | HTML | 英语版 | PDF | HTML | 2024年 10月 21日 |
如需其他信息或资源,请点击以下任一标题进入详情页面查看(如有)。
The MSPM0 SDK provides the ultimate collection of software, tools and documentation to accelerate the development of applications for the MSPM0 MCU platform under a single software package.
Code Composer Studio is an integrated development environment (IDE) for TI's microcontrollers and processors. It is comprised of a rich suite of tools used to build, debug, analyze and optimize embedded applications. Code Composer Studio is available across Windows®, Linux® and macOS® platforms.
(...)
查看产品详情页,验证是否能提供支持。
MSP Zero Code Studio is a visual design environment that simplifies firmware development, making it possible to configure, develop, and run microcontroller applications in minutes with zero coding and no IDE required. Available as a standalone download or on the cloud.
SysConfig is a configuration tool designed to simplify hardware and software configuration challenges to accelerate software development.
SysConfig is available as part of the Code Composer Studio™ integrated development environment as well as a standalone application. Additionally SysConfig (...)
UniFlash is a software tool for programming on-chip flash on TI microcontrollers and wireless connectivity devices and on-board flash for TI processors. UniFlash provides both graphical and command-line interfaces.
UniFlash can be run from the cloud on the TI Developer Zone or downloaded and used (...)
封装 | 引脚 | CAD 符号、封装和 3D 模型 |
---|---|---|
LQFP (PT) | 48 | Ultra Librarian |
VQFN (RGZ) | 48 | Ultra Librarian |
推荐产品可能包含与 TI 此产品相关的参数、评估模块或参考设计。
MSPM0 SDK 2.05.01.00 for Windows
MSPM0 SDK 2.05.01.00 for Linux
MSPM0 SDK 2.05.01.00 for macOS
MSPM0 SDK 2.05.01.00 Documentation Overview
MSPM0 SDK 2.05.01.00 Manifest
The MSPM0 SDK delivers components that enable engineers to develop applications on Texas Instruments MSPM0 microcontroller devices. The product is comprised of multiple software components and more than 150 examples of how to use these components together. In addition, examples are provided to demonstrate the use of each functional area and each supported device and as a starting point for your own projects.
The MSPM0 SDK includes support for FreeRTOS and a wide variety of middleware and drivers, including:
The MSPM0 MCU portfolio offers a single development environment that delivers flexible hardware, software and tool options for customers developing applications. A one-time investment with the MSPM0 software development kit (SDK) allows you create portable and modular code, opening the door to create unlimited applications.
MSP Zero Code Studio 1.01.00.08 for Windows
MSP Zero Code Studio 1.01.00.08 Release Notes
MSP Zero Code Studio 1.01.00.08 Manifest
MSP Zero Code Studio is a visual design environment that enables users to configure, develop and run microcontroller applications in minutes! Zero coding and no IDE required.
UniFlash is a standalone tool used to program on-chip and external flash memory on TI MCUs and on-board flash memory for Sitara processors. UniFlash has a GUI, command line, and scripting interface. UniFlash is available free of charge.
None
The Out-of-Box Experience (OOBE) for the LP-MSPM0C1104 allows interaction with the MSPM0C1104 LaunchPad development kit running its out-of-box demo software.
The LaunchPad implements examples for a blinking LED and button counter.
The SysConfig tool is used configure TI software and hardware. For software configuration, SysConfig is used in conjunction with a TI SDK. For PinMux configuration, the tool may be used standalone.
查看产品详情页,验证是否能提供支持。
The Code Composer Studio™ IDE is a complete integrated suite that enables developers to create and debug applications of all Texas Instruments Embedded Processors (Sitara, DSP, Automotive, Keystone), Microcontrollers (SimpleLink™, C2000 Digital Control, MSP430, TM4C, Hercules), as well as Digital Power (UCD) and Programmable Gain Amplifier (PGA) devices.
CCS v20 is TI’s next generation Integrated Development Environment (IDE) based on Theia IDE framework. CCS v20.2.0 uses a modified version of the Theia-IDE framework and offers a user experience similar to Visual Studio Code™.